virtual server & DNS

Michal Kubecek mike na mk-sys.cz
Středa Květen 31 21:13:47 CEST 2006


On Wed, May 31, 2006 at 06:33:04PM +0200, Ing. Pavel PaJaSoft Janoušek wrote:
> takže Host se nevyskytuje v HTTP/1.0 jakožto normovaný element, ale
> bez jeho existence v HTTP/1.0 by se dávno složila existence vesměs
> všech ASP firem...

Uvědomte si dvě podstatné skutečnosti:

1. Verzování protokolu HTTP je z definice navrženo tak, aby spolu mohl
komunikovat 1.0 klient a 1.1 server a stejně tak naopak. Pokud tedy
nějaký server nebo proxy mají problémy s klienty používajícími HTTP/1.1,
je to především chyba takového serveru nebo proxy.

2. RFC 1945 vyšlo v květnu 1996 a RFC 2068 (první verze specifikace
HTTP/1.1) v lednu 1997. Dohromady to znamená, že problematický stav, kdy
by nebylo v principu možné při striktním dodržení specifikace HTTP
používat name-based virtuální servery, trval asi osm měsíců. Navíc
v době, kdy problém nedostatku IP adres pro webové servery nebyl vůbec
akutní. Od ledna 1997 pak nebyl nejmenší důvod, proč nepoužívat rovnou
plné HTTP/1.1 a místo toho deklarovat HTTP/1.0 a de facto stejně
používat HTTP/1.1.

							  Michal Kubeček



Další informace o konferenci Linux